{"id":"https://openalex.org/W4200539379","doi":"https://doi.org/10.1109/rtss52674.2021.00015","title":"A Real-Time Virtio-Based Framework for Predictable Inter-VM Communication","display_name":"A Real-Time Virtio-Based Framework for Predictable Inter-VM Communication","publication_year":2021,"publication_date":"2021-12-01","ids":{"openalex":"https://openalex.org/W4200539379","doi":"https://doi.org/10.1109/rtss52674.2021.00015"},"language":"en","primary_location":{"is_oa":false,"landing_page_url":"https://doi.org/10.1109/rtss52674.2021.00015","pdf_url":null,"source":null,"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false},"type":"article","type_crossref":"proceedings-article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5089157005","display_name":"Gero Schw\u00e4ricke","orcid":"https://orcid.org/0000-0001-5874-7877"},"institutions":[{"id":"https://openalex.org/I62916508","display_name":"Technical University of Munich","ror":"https://ror.org/02kkvpp62","country_code":"DE","type":"education","lineage":["https://openalex.org/I62916508"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Gero Schwaricke","raw_affiliation_strings":["Technical University of Munich"],"affiliations":[{"raw_affiliation_string":"Technical University of Munich","institution_ids":["https://openalex.org/I62916508"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5083474067","display_name":"Rohan Tabish","orcid":"https://orcid.org/0000-0001-5406-9829"},"institutions":[{"id":"https://openalex.org/I157725225","display_name":"University of Illinois Urbana-Champaign","ror":"https://ror.org/047426m28","country_code":"US","type":"education","lineage":["https://openalex.org/I157725225"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Rohan Tabish","raw_affiliation_strings":["University of Illinois at Urbana-Champaign"],"affiliations":[{"raw_affiliation_string":"University of Illinois at Urbana-Champaign","institution_ids":["https://openalex.org/I157725225"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5009578055","display_name":"Rodolfo Pellizzoni","orcid":"https://orcid.org/0000-0002-7331-804X"},"institutions":[{"id":"https://openalex.org/I151746483","display_name":"University of Waterloo","ror":"https://ror.org/01aff2v68","country_code":"CA","type":"education","lineage":["https://openalex.org/I151746483"]}],"countries":["CA"],"is_corresponding":false,"raw_author_name":"Rodolfo Pellizzoni","raw_affiliation_strings":["University of Waterloo"],"affiliations":[{"raw_affiliation_string":"University of Waterloo","institution_ids":["https://openalex.org/I151746483"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5035353750","display_name":"Renato Mancuso","orcid":"https://orcid.org/0000-0003-3558-5216"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Renato Mancuso","raw_affiliation_strings":["Boston University"],"affiliations":[{"raw_affiliation_string":"Boston University","institution_ids":[]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5046241188","display_name":"Andrea Bastoni","orcid":"https://orcid.org/0000-0001-8256-6160"},"institutions":[{"id":"https://openalex.org/I62916508","display_name":"Technical University of Munich","ror":"https://ror.org/02kkvpp62","country_code":"DE","type":"education","lineage":["https://openalex.org/I62916508"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Andrea Bastoni","raw_affiliation_strings":["Technical University of Munich"],"affiliations":[{"raw_affiliation_string":"Technical University of Munich","institution_ids":["https://openalex.org/I62916508"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5022610117","display_name":"Alexander Zuepke","orcid":"https://orcid.org/0000-0003-0134-318X"},"institutions":[{"id":"https://openalex.org/I62916508","display_name":"Technical University of Munich","ror":"https://ror.org/02kkvpp62","country_code":"DE","type":"education","lineage":["https://openalex.org/I62916508"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Alexander Zuepke","raw_affiliation_strings":["Technical University of Munich"],"affiliations":[{"raw_affiliation_string":"Technical University of Munich","institution_ids":["https://openalex.org/I62916508"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5060442004","display_name":"Marco Caccamo","orcid":"https://orcid.org/0000-0003-2328-044X"},"institutions":[{"id":"https://openalex.org/I62916508","display_name":"Technical University of Munich","ror":"https://ror.org/02kkvpp62","country_code":"DE","type":"education","lineage":["https://openalex.org/I62916508"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Marco Caccamo","raw_affiliation_strings":["Technical University of Munich"],"affiliations":[{"raw_affiliation_string":"Technical University of Munich","institution_ids":["https://openalex.org/I62916508"]}]}],"institution_assertions":[],"countries_distinct_count":3,"institutions_distinct_count":3,"corresponding_author_ids":[],"corresponding_institution_ids":[],"apc_list":null,"apc_paid":null,"fwci":1.86,"has_fulltext":false,"cited_by_count":8,"citation_normalized_percentile":{"value":0.737621,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":84,"max":85},"biblio":{"volume":null,"issue":null,"first_page":"27","last_page":"40"},"is_retracted":false,"is_paratext":false,"primary_topic":{"id":"https://openalex.org/T10933","display_name":"Real-Time Systems Scheduling","score":0.9988,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10933","display_name":"Real-Time Systems Scheduling","score":0.9988,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10829","display_name":"Interconnection Networks and Systems","score":0.9958,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":0.9884,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7703524},{"id":"https://openalex.org/C31258907","wikidata":"https://www.wikidata.org/wiki/Q1301371","display_name":"Computer network","level":1,"score":0.3694253},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.34991425},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.34707665}],"mesh":[],"locations_count":1,"locations":[{"is_oa":false,"landing_page_url":"https://doi.org/10.1109/rtss52674.2021.00015","pdf_url":null,"source":null,"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false}],"best_oa_location":null,"sustainable_development_goals":[],"grants":[{"funder":"https://openalex.org/F4320306076","funder_display_name":"National Science Foundation","award_id":null}],"datasets":[],"versions":[],"referenced_works_count":42,"referenced_works":["https://openalex.org/W1595529246","https://openalex.org/W1795529863","https://openalex.org/W1964210505","https://openalex.org/W2001244554","https://openalex.org/W2009415693","https://openalex.org/W2015827499","https://openalex.org/W2034549250","https://openalex.org/W2118378639","https://openalex.org/W2122969894","https://openalex.org/W2127467256","https://openalex.org/W2135522804","https://openalex.org/W2140038497","https://openalex.org/W2141440050","https://openalex.org/W2141849939","https://openalex.org/W2151186611","https://openalex.org/W2152652772","https://openalex.org/W2167439837","https://openalex.org/W2177577248","https://openalex.org/W2296602564","https://openalex.org/W2464364540","https://openalex.org/W2517174293","https://openalex.org/W2570431315","https://openalex.org/W2572723872","https://openalex.org/W2733841238","https://openalex.org/W2782784892","https://openalex.org/W2795035377","https://openalex.org/W2918580624","https://openalex.org/W2919456484","https://openalex.org/W2963929690","https://openalex.org/W2971757468","https://openalex.org/W2973123143","https://openalex.org/W2974660830","https://openalex.org/W2993579811","https://openalex.org/W3034226467","https://openalex.org/W3038410023","https://openalex.org/W3041674648","https://openalex.org/W3087945586","https://openalex.org/W3114035302","https://openalex.org/W3132982456","https://openalex.org/W3178703546","https://openalex.org/W4254900084","https://openalex.org/W6056896"],"related_works":["https://openalex.org/W4396701345","https://openalex.org/W4396696052","https://openalex.org/W4391913857","https://openalex.org/W4391375266","https://openalex.org/W2899084033","https://openalex.org/W2748952813","https://openalex.org/W2390279801","https://openalex.org/W2376932109","https://openalex.org/W2358668433","https://openalex.org/W2001405890"],"abstract_inverted_index":{"Ensuring":[0],"real-time":[1,95],"properties":[2],"on":[3,8,24,30,81,84,108],"current":[4],"heterogeneous":[5],"multiprocessor":[6,82],"systems":[7,83],"a":[9,12,36,93,104,137],"chip":[10],"is":[11],"challenging":[13],"task.":[14],"Furthermore,":[15,134],"online":[16],"artificial":[17],"intelligent":[18],"applications":[19],"\u2013which":[20],"are":[21],"routinely":[22],"deployed":[23],"such":[25],"chips\u2013":[26],"pose":[27],"increasing":[28],"pressure":[29],"the":[31,68,111,131,141,148,155],"memory":[32,50,89,144],"subsystem":[33],"that":[34],"becomes":[35],"source":[37],"of":[38,70,88,110,130],"unpredictability.":[39],"Although":[40],"techniques":[41],"have":[42],"been":[43],"proposed":[44],"to":[45,49,139],"restore":[46],"independent":[47],"access":[48],"for":[51,98,117],"concurrently":[52],"executing":[53],"virtual":[54,75,101,119],"machines":[55,76],"(VM),":[56],"providing":[57],"predictable":[58],"inter-VM":[59],"communication":[60,96,125],"remains":[61],"challenging.":[62],"In":[63],"this":[64],"work,":[65],"we":[66,135],"tackle":[67],"problem":[69],"predictably":[71],"transferring":[72],"data":[73],"between":[74],"and":[77,121,151],"virtualized":[78],"hardware":[79],"resources":[80],"chips":[85],"under":[86,128],"consideration":[87,129],"interference.":[90],"We":[91],"design":[92],"\"broker-based\"":[94],"framework":[97],"otherwise":[99],"isolated":[100],"machines,":[102,120],"provide":[103],"virtio-based":[105],"reference":[106],"implementation":[107,132],"top":[109],"Jailhouse":[112],"hypervisor,":[113],"assess":[114,140],"its":[115,124],"overheads":[116],"FreeRTOS":[118],"formally":[122],"analyze":[123],"flow":[126],"schedulability":[127],"overheads.":[133],"define":[136],"methodology":[138],"maximum":[142],"DRAM":[143],"saturation":[145],"empirically,":[146],"evaluate":[147],"framework's":[149],"performance":[150],"compare":[152],"it":[153],"with":[154],"theoretical":[156],"schedulability.":[157]},"cited_by_api_url":"https://api.openalex.org/works?filter=cites:W4200539379","counts_by_year":[{"year":2024,"cited_by_count":2},{"year":2023,"cited_by_count":4},{"year":2022,"cited_by_count":2}],"updated_date":"2025-01-21T15:29:11.806333","created_date":"2021-12-31"}